Output 436d51bed5a3eef30b27a7eb2243f24191b4e0dc20f4c8ca30fe12d99f8a27ef:0

value
1699068
script pubkey
OP_0 OP_PUSHBYTES_20 68915682f8862160e8e6bcb10bf62000ad922a63
address
bc1qdzg4dqhcscskp68xhjcsha3qqzkey2nrnctf5e
transaction
436d51bed5a3eef30b27a7eb2243f24191b4e0dc20f4c8ca30fe12d99f8a27ef
confirmations
25212
spent
true